Coloring tips: How to color Dog Pirate Ship Crew coloring page well?

Start by coloring the dogs' fur first. Use warm tones like golden brown, tan, cream, or reddish-brown to give each dog a different look. Try to make every dog unique so they stand out from each other. For the pirate outfits, use bold colors like deep red, navy blue, forest green, and black. Striped shirts look great in red and white or blue and white. The ship itself works well in warm wood tones like brown and tan. Use dark gray or black for the cannons and metal parts. Color the pirate flags black with white skull details. For the ocean, try shades of blue and teal. Add some white for the wave tips to make the water look lively. Use bright yellow or gold for treasure chests and coins if they appear. Feel free to mix and match colors to make the scene your own. There are no wrong choices — the more colorful, the more fun!

Coloring challenges: Which parts are difficult to color and need attention for Dog Pirate Ship Crew coloring page?

• Dog Fur Textures: Each dog in the crew has its own fur pattern and texture. Coloring these areas requires short, directional strokes to suggest the look of real fur. Switching between different fur colors for each dog without letting the colors bleed into nearby details takes careful attention and a steady hand.

• Layered Pirate Costumes: The pirate outfits include many overlapping pieces such as hats, coats, belts, buckles, and boots. These layers sit close together, making it tricky to color each element separately without accidentally crossing into the wrong area. Using a fine-tipped coloring tool helps when working on small costume details.

• Ship Structure and Rigging: The ship background includes wooden planks, ropes, sails, masts, barrels, and cannons. These elements create a busy and complex background. Keeping the wood tones consistent while still separating each object visually requires patience. Ropes and rigging are thin and easy to accidentally skip over.

• Small Facial Details: Each dog has expressive facial features like eyes, eyebrows, snouts, and open mouths. Eye patches and bandanas add extra small details around the face. These tiny areas need precision to color neatly and bring out each character's personality without smudging nearby fur or hat colors.

• Ocean and Wave Effects: The water surrounding the ship includes curling waves and foam details. Creating a natural-looking gradient from deep blue to lighter teal, while keeping the white foam clean and bright, can be challenging. Blending smoothly in these areas makes the ocean look dynamic rather than flat.
